先举个例子 计算机的核心是CPU,它承担了计算机所有计算任务,可以把它理解为像一个工厂,时刻在运行. 假定工厂有一个电力系统,工厂有很多车间,一次只能供给一个车间使用,也就是说一个车间开工的时候,其他车间必须停工.背后的含义就是单个CPU一次只能运行一个任务,所以现在的计算机都是多核的. 进程就好比工厂的车间,它代表CPU所能处理的单个任务.任何一个时刻,CPU总是运行一个进程,其他进程处于非运行状态(这是针对单核来说的) 在 一个车间里,可以有很对工人,他们协同完成一个任务,线程就好比车间里的…